MIGHTY MARROWS: Annual Croxley Home & Produce Show returns for 105th edition

One of the largest-ever editions of the annual Croxley Green Home & Produce Show took place last month, with a total of 533 entries.

Hundreds of residents descended on Yorke Mead School on Saturday, September 13, with 86 different exhibitors showcasing a wide variety of vegetables, fruit, florals, craft items and more.

Several new entrants competed alongside regulars, with two in particular standing out from the crowd.

Stanley Walker, 10, won the coveted Colin Lucas trophy for the heaviest marrow. Not only did he win against all of the adult entrants, he also beat the previous winner, his own grandfather!

Meanwhile, Jacob Roberts, seven, was victorious in the Harold Barton Novice Cup for Flowers and Vegetables.

Show secretary John Jowers said: “We had record takings on the day, for which we must thank the many exhibitors and visitors who bought raffle tickets and refreshments.”

The show is a stalwart village event and has been held annually since 1919.

Organisers are already looking ahead to the next show, which will take place on Saturday, September 13, 2025.
